Fulton County Deputy Found Murdered Inside Of Wrecked Car

Holly Matkin 20 hours ago Atlanta, GA – A Fulton County sheriff’s deputy was found fatally shot inside a vehicle early Thursday morning.

The unidentified deputy’s body was discovered in the driver’s seat of a silver car that had been involved in a crash on Bolton Road Northwest, WAGA reported.

Police responded to the scene at approximately 4:30 a.m. on Dec. 29 after receiving a report of shots fired.

Investigators said the crash potentially involved a second vehicle that fled the scene, WAGA reported.

Police said they do not have a description of a second vehicle or of the gunman.

Officials confirmed the deceased victim was a young man who served with the Fulton County Sheriff’s Office (FCSO), but his name has not been released, WAGA reported.

It is unclear if he was shot before or after the crash.

The intersection of Peyton Road and Bolton Road was blocked off by police on Thursday morning, according to WSB.

They also shut down all lanes between I-285 and Jackson Parkway.

Investigators urged anyone with information about the crash or the shooting to contact the Atlanta Police Department immediately.
